Brand name: Supirocin TM
Active ingredients: mupirocin
What it is used for
SUPIROCIN (mupirocin) cream is indicated for the topical treatment of secondarily infected traumatic skin lesions such as small lacerations, sutured wounds or abrasions.
How to take it
The way to take this medicine is: Topical. This medicine is applied directly to the surface of the skin.
- Store below 25 degrees Celsius
- Do not Freeze
- Shelf lifetime is 18 Months.
